    I dont care what anyone says, I've been watching hockey since I was a kid, im 28 now so almost 25 years of hockey. The 18-19 playoffs will forever be THE best post season of my life. Columbus slaying the giant that was Tampa in a 4 game sweep, the Islanders who 8 out of 9 sports journals picked to miss the playoffs sweeping the heavily favored and stacked Penguins, the Canes beating the reigning champ Caps in 2OT game 7, the fact that every single wild card advanced to the second round, the Sharks unprecedented come back in game 7 with the infamous 5 min major for the cross check on Pavelski that netted them 4 goals in 5 minutes against Fleury, one of the best goalies in the league, topped off by the Blues who were in dead last in the Central in January to come back with Berube and Binnington and outlast the heavily favored and far more experienced Boston Bruins to hoist the cup in a 7 game series. I mean.....just.....electric is the only word. I will remember that post season on my deathbed. There is NOT a drug on earth like playoff hockey.
